Step 2: Equipment Setup

Our team will set up our advanced equipment to begin the drying process. We’ll use industrial-strength fans and dehumidifiers to remove standing water and reduce humidity levels. Our team will also install temperature control units to ensure that the temperature in your property remains stable and within a safe range. We’ll also provide you with a detailed report of the equipment we’re using and the settings we’ve configured.

Temperature-Controlled Drying v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Standing water or high humidity in a large area No Yes DIY methods may not be effective in removing excess moisture and preventing further damage.
Water damage from a burst pipe or appliance leak Maybe Yes Professional help can ensure that the damage is contained and that the property is restored to its original condition.
Wall or ceiling stains or discoloration No Yes Professional help can identify the source of the problem and develop a plan to fix it.
Unusual odors or musty smells in the property No Yes Professional help can identify the source of the odor and develop a plan to remove it.
Water damage from a natural disaster or flood No Yes Professional help can ensure that the damage is contained and that the property is restored to its original condition.
Small water spill or leak Yes No DIY methods can be effective in removing excess moisture and preventing further damage.

Temperature-Controlled Drying Cost in Highfill, AR

The cost of Temperature-Controlled Drying services in Highfill, AR can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will provide you with a detailed estimate of the work we’ll be doing and the costs associated with it. We’ll also answer any questions you may have and provide you with a list of any further recommendations we may have for maintaining your property.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Planning $100 – $500 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
Equipment Setup and Installation $200 – $1,000 The type and number of equipment units required.
Monitoring and Adjustment $100 – $500 The frequency and duration of monitoring and adjustment.
Drying and Cleanup $500 – $2,500 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age.
Final Inspection and Report $100 – $500 The complexity of the inspection and the report.
